Ordinals
beta
Address 1CZn3Ey6fq1AEXH7DGwf6Tmvza7YpL35W6
sat balance
728722
outputs
c7de97399f67e92999435e73da1dad5ae2da79db8a9c70376db15a5b445f01be:376